Abstract
The abstract quaternion group, discovered by William Rowan Hamilton in 1843, is an illustration of group structure. After having defined this fundamental concept of physics, the chapter examines as examples the finite groups of order n ≤ 8 and in particular, the quaternion group. Then the quaternion algebra and the classical vector calculus are treated as an application.
